Make modals only close on a mousedown outside the modal rather than a click

This commit is contained in:
Andrew Kingston 2021-04-16 13:09:16 +01:00
parent ff9824011a
commit 3354aeff54
1 changed files with 3 additions and 3 deletions

View File

@ -48,9 +48,9 @@
<div <div
class="spectrum-Underlay is-open" class="spectrum-Underlay is-open"
transition:fade={{ duration: 200 }} transition:fade={{ duration: 200 }}
on:click|self={hide}> on:mousedown|self={hide}>
<div class="modal-wrapper" on:click|self={hide}> <div class="modal-wrapper" on:mousedown|self={hide}>
<div class="modal-inner-wrapper" on:click|self={hide}> <div class="modal-inner-wrapper" on:mousedown|self={hide}>
<div <div
use:focusFirstInput use:focusFirstInput
class="spectrum-Modal is-open" class="spectrum-Modal is-open"